We’re delighted to announce the completion of a floodlighting project at Denmore Park, Aberdeen.
Long winter nights in Scotland can make things difficult for community football clubs. Without adequate lighting systems, clubs are limited in the number and length of sessions they can provide. Additionally, inefficient lighting can see energy costs soar, putting undue financial pressure on our cash-strapped grassroots clubs.
At The Scottish Football Partnership Trust, our Lighting Up Our Game facility project is designed to help clubs upgrade their floodlighting, making systems more effective and more cost efficient.
Last year, we worked closely with Denmore Park, home of Hall Russell United FC, in Aberdeen, to upgrade the facility’s floodlights. This project was completed in December 2024, with Denmore Park now boasting a state-of-the-art floodlighting system.
The Scottish Football Partnership Trust CEO Sandy Hodge said: “We were absolutely delighted to have been involved with this project. Working alongside Foundation Scotland, we were able to support Denmore Park and Hall Russell United FC in the planning and installation of a brand-new floodlighting system.”
Not only will these new floodlights allow for more football matches and training sessions, but the lighting’s improved energy efficiency capabilities also mean that running costs and energy bills will see a reduction.”
